Stamm Out
Bernard Stamm (Cheminées Poujoulat), who was in 12th place in the Vendee Globe, has just reported damage to his rudder stock bearings which he does not think he can fix at sea given the conditions.
He has just told the radio vacations that the rudder stock bearings are crushed and broken and the lower gudgeon attachment is not well fixed in place. He is under reduced sail. Cannot see any way to repair. He is still considering his options, but cannot imagine a solution. He told the radio vacations that it happened suddenly. A few days ago it started making a noise. Yesterday he lifted rudder out and saw it had gotent much worse.
